Biography
Dr. Akerele received his Bachelor of Science with Honors in Bio/chemistry from the University of London, England, Doctor of Medicine degree from the University of Medicine and Pharmacy, Cluj Napoca, Romania, and Masters in Public Health Policy and Management from Columbia University, New York. He completed his General Psychiatry training at Harlem hospital, Columbia University. He trained as a research fellow in Addiction Psychiatry at Columbia University and later served as Co-director of the Substance Abuse Research Fellowship program there.
